Abstract:In this paper, we report that the far field diffraction pattern of a specimen which is consisting of an array of spherical particles enables the determination of the size and refractive index of each scattering sphere. The far field 2D angular resolved diffraction pattern, of which the diffraction angle reaches tens of degrees, is measured by CCD camera.
